On Fri, Mar 09, 2001 at 04:04:11PM -0800, Mike Fedyk wrote:
I don't know if this could be exploited is any way, but here's something
that I've seen.  This is on x86 on two machines and a ppc g3.

#su
#login
login:
^D
Segmentation fault

Maybe you guys can check this more.

I've checked it in RedHat Linux 7.0/i386:

Yes, I had this problem with RH7.0 with all the updates until...

glibc-2.2-12.rpm fixes this.  I saw on another list that this was a known (but
not terribly WELL known) problem with glibc < 2.2-12.
